CUPRA Kiro Gen4 partnership will continue into Formula E’s next generation after Kiro Race Co confirmed. The Spanish automotive manufacturer CUPRA will remain the team’s co-title partner throughout the upcoming Gen4 era.
Announcement of CUPRA Kiro’s Gen4 partnership strengthens one of Formula E’s most recognisable commercial partnerships. The Formula E championship is preparing to introduce an all-new Gen4 car for the 2026-27 season. New regulations will bring 600kW of power. An active all-wheel drive and enhanced regenerative braking will mark the biggest technological step in the series’ history.
Partnership extended into the GEN4 era
Since joining forces ahead of Season 11, CUPRA KIRO has established itself as one of Formula E’s fastest-growing teams. This is true both on and off the circuit, especially with the upcoming CUPRA Kiro Gen4 partnership.
Together, the partnership has produced three pole positions, four podium finishes and one race victory. Beyond racing, CUPRA KIRO has also expanded its commercial reach through collaborations with MrBeast, Marvel Studios and Amazon MGM Studios. It is helping the team reach audiences beyond traditional motorsport.
Kiro Race Co also confirmed that Porsche Motorsport will continue as its technical partner throughout the Gen4 era. This allows the team to benefit from Porsche’s championship-winning Formula E package.

CUPRA Kiro prepares for Formula E Gen4
Formula E’s Gen4 era will begin in December with a record-breaking 21-race calendar. It will open in Jeddah before visiting 13 cities across the globe.
The new generation of Formula E machinery will feature 600kW of peak power. Active all-wheel drive and up to 700kW regenerative braking will make it fastest and technologically advanced car in championship’s history.
